154. To ask the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port the status of an application for a driver test for a person who requires a licence for work (details supplied); and if he will make a statement on the matter. [42811/21]

Photo of Hildegarde NaughtonHildegarde Naughton (Galway West,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

Under legislation, the Road Safety Authority (RSA) is the body responsible for the operation of the Driving Test.

Individual appointments are a matter for the RSA and I do not have any role in this process. This question is therefore being referred to the Authority for direct reply. I would ask the Deputy to contact my office if a response has not been received within ten days.
